Chennai, July 22 -- Erasing the credits of the previous government of political rivals is nothing new in the Dravidian heartland, and the Vijay government appears to be no exception, as it is on a rechristening spree of schemes introduced by the DMK government of Stalin.

Expanding the 'Chief Minister's Breakfast Scheme' in primary schools, introduced by the earlier DMK government, up to the eighth class, the Vijay government has renamed it 'Perunthalaivar Kamarajar Breakfast Scheme', after the late Chief Minister and Congress stalwart. Under the scheme, breakfast was served to students of Class 1 to 5 to prevent hunger and easing the burden of working women.
